    Bean starred in the first season of Game of Thrones, HBO's adaptation of the A Song of Ice and Fire novels by George R. R. Martin, playing the part of Lord Eddard "Ned" Stark. Bean and Peter Dinklage were the two actors whose inclusion show runners David Benioff and D. B. Weiss considered necessary for the show to become a success ...

Sean Bean (born Shaun Mark Bean, 17 April 1959) is an English actor who has worked in film, television and theatrical productions, as well as providing voice-overs for commercials and computer games.
